Первоначальная настройка сайта на платформе CS-Cart и Multi-Vendor

Поставка в электронном виде.

MySQLMySQL-8.0, MySQL-8.1, MariaDB-10.6, Percona Server - 8.0, Percona Server - 8.1 PHPPHP 8.1, PHP 8.0, PHP 7.4 Совместимые лицензииMulti-Vendor RUS ULTIMATE , Multi-Vendor RUS , Multi-Vendor RUS Plus , Multi-Vendor Plus , CS-Cart , CS-Cart Ultimate , Multi-Vendor, Multi-Vendor ULTIMATE Совместимость с версиями4.15, 4.16, 4.17, 4.18
7 000 
Рекомендованная цена: 14 000  -50%
Отложить
Лицензирование
Тестовый период
Обновление
Добавление нового функционала
Оплата
Совместимость

Модуль предназначен для автоматизации процесса первоначальной настройки сайта и подготовки тестового контура для сотрудников компании. Он обеспечивает централизованное управление настройками,конфигурациями и доступом к тестовым средам, что упрощает и ускоряет процесс внедрения и тестирования новых функций и изменений на сайте.

Особенности ручного создания демоверсий сайта

Для полноценной работы маркетплейса необходимо создавать минимум три, а, скорее всего, значительно больше версий сайта: 

  • для тестов обновлений,
  • для разработки дизайна,
  • для доработки модулей под реалии маркетплейса,
  • для обучения новых сотрудников и т. д. 

Получается, создавать тестовые и демонстрационные сайты приходится достаточно часто. И каждый раз это занимает очень много времени. Чтобы понять, насколько это сложно, давайте рассмотрим этапы подготовки тестового сайта.

Работа с аккаунтами: выключение и удаление покупателей, продавцов, администраторов

Обычно на тестовом контуре есть 2–3 продавца, созданных специально для тестирования. У них уже есть настроенные товары, склады, регионы доступности складов, способы доставки, которые можно протестировать.

Необходимо массово отключить ненужных продавцов, чтобы они не мешали, и включить нужных, которые были созданы специально для тестирования. Параллельно с этим следует отключить администраторов продавцов и покупателей.

При таких настройках существует высокая вероятность ошибки. Например, один неверный клик — и пользователь получит уведомление о том, что его профиль отключен. Это может быть очень неприятно, особенно если такие уведомления уйдут всем покупателям, которых может быть и 20, и 30 тысяч, и намного больше.

Настройка групп пользователей

Отдельный момент — настройка групп пользователей для администраторов тестирующих и покупателей, на которых эти тесты проводятся. Иногда для тестов необходимо включить расширенные права доступа к сайту, которые на рабочей версии сайта давать ни покупателям, ни администраторам продавца просто нельзя. 

Удаление лишней информации

Необходимо и массовое удаление заказов, товаров, характеристик, вариантов характеристик, опций, фильтров и тому подобного. А у рабочего, популярного маркетплейса могут быть десятки тысяч характеристик, невообразимое количество вариантов характеристик, сотни тысяч товаров и т. д. И пока всё это удалишь вручную, пойдёт не один час. 

Работа с модулями

Есть ряд модулей, которые необходимо отключать при подготовке демоверсии. Чаще всего отключаются платежные модули, так как тестовая среда для платежных систем создаётся отдельно от основного контура и тестируется с использованием других приватных ключей доступа. Поэтому, как минимум, нужно просто отключить модуль, чтобы он не мешал работе и транзакции не совершались. 

Также необходимо перенастроить префиксы для транспортных компаний, чтобы заказы, создаваемые через модули, например «Доставка PRO PLUS», не совпадали с боевыми и не вызывали ошибок.

При оформлении заказа на сайте автоматически формируется и заказ на сайте ApiShip. Естественно, что каждому заказу на маркетплейсе присваивается уникальный номер. При этом на двух ваших сайтах номера заказов могут совпадать. Это вызовет ошибку при оформлении заказа на стороне ApiShip. Чтобы этого избежать, рекомендуем в настройках модуля «Доставка PRO PLUS» для разных сайтов ставить разные префиксы к номеру заказа. Это позволит избежать повторения в нумерации заказов. 

Не забудьте добавить нужные адреса электронной почты в настройки модуля «Дублирование писем» для тестирования рассылки. Это позволит отслеживать все уведомления, которые уходят с сайта покупателям, продавцам и администраторам. 

Что еще важно не забыть

Ну и остаются совсем уж мелочи, на которые времени, может, уйдёт и немного, но важно про них не забыть: переименовать домены, почистить КЭШ сайта, загрузить фавикон, закрыть витрину. Общее время настройки может уйти далеко за сутки. 

Чтобы упростить и ускорить этот процесс, мы и создали модуль первоначальной настройки сайта. 

Функционал модуля

Наш модуль значительно упрощает процесс, сокращая его с нескольких часов до одного клика. 

Все предельно просто и ясно. Несколько минут предварительных настроек, а затем один клик, и новый тестовый сайт готов. Настройки просты и понятны: 

  • Первоначальная настройка сайта: сменить название и домены, загрузить фавикон, очистить КЭШ. 
  • Выключение и/или удаление покупателей, продавцов, администраторов: вы можете выключить массово все аккаунты и магазины, а можете точечно оставить включёнными те из них, с которыми планируете работать. 
  • Настройка групп пользователей: настройка привилегий для продавцов, администраторов и покупателей. 
  • Удаление лишней информации: вам не придётся делать это вручную, вы просто указываете, что делать с каждым из типов информации: заказы, товары, характеристики, варианты характеристик, опции и так далее. 
  • Настройка модулей: выключение лишних модулей, внесение изменений в настройки модулей необходимых. В том числе замена префикса в модуле доставки, добавление электронных адресов в модуль «Дублирование писем».

 После создания копии рабочего сайта и развертывания его на демоконтуре, настройка будет осуществляться автоматически, без вашего участия, одним нажатием кнопки или по CRON. Достаточно запустить автоматический процесс, и через несколько секунд сайт будет готов к работе.

MySQL
  • MySQL-8.0 ,
  • MySQL-8.1 ,
  • MariaDB-10.6 ,
  • Percona Server - 8.0 ,
  • Percona Server - 8.1
PHP
  • PHP 8.1 ,
  • PHP 8.0 ,
  • PHP 7.4
Совместимые лицензии
  • CS-Cart ,
  • CS-Cart Ultimate ,
  • Multi-Vendor ,
  • Multi-Vendor Plus ,
  • Multi-Vendor RUS ,
  • Multi-Vendor RUS Plus ,
  • Multi-Vendor RUS ULTIMATE ,
  • Multi-Vendor ULTIMATE
Разработчик
MAURISWEB
Локализации
  • English ,
  • Русский
Совместимость с версиями
  • 4.15 ,
  • 4.16 ,
  • 4.17 ,
  • 4.18

Отзывы не найдены

Возможно, вас это заинтересует